Chapter 33: Trevathan Rides Again!
18/10/2018 Duración: 01h08minLearn about Alex's latest book (which is actually his late Grandfather's) Big Cabin and Dispatches from the West. He shares the journey of this forgotten, 25-year-old unpublished novel from a dusty box to your Kindle. Speaking of lengthy waits, Alex updates you on the next John Pilate Mysteries project. Chapter 32: Writing, Editing and Prison
06/07/2018 Duración: 01h49minAlex returns with a lively and often poignant discussion with editor and writer Robert Hayes, Jr., author of Stay Out of Prison: A Practical Guide to Avoiding Incarceration. Robert tells writers what they need to know about working with editors and the significance of a sketchy toilet. Robert has also spent time in some of Colorado's finest Graybar Hotels for bank robbery. Chapter 25: A Halloween Treat
25/10/2016 Duración: 26minIt's nearly Halloween! In that spirit, Alex reads his acclaimed suspense short story Obsidian. Catch a disturbing glimpse of the night with this multiple award-winning short story in the tradition of The Twilight Zone. A man awakens in a secluded cabin to find he's being watched by a shape with obsidian eyes. Who or what is watching him, and why? This story is the winner of the Shelf Unbound/Wattpad 2011 Short Fiction Award and the April 2010 WritingRoom Award. Note: There were some odd occurrences when recording this episode--gremlins?
